MiG-21 crashes in Punjab, pilot dead

MiG-21 crashes in Punjab, pilot dead

Chandigarh, May 21 (SocialNews.XYZ) An Indian Air Force MiG-21 Bison fighter aircraft crashed in Punjab's Moga district on Thursday night, killing pilot Sqn Ldr Abhinav Choudhary.

The aircraft was on a routine training sortie when the mishap took place near Langeana Kalan village, some 24 km from district headquarters.

 

The pilot was returning to the Suratgarh airbase in Rajasthan after the training sorties, officials said.

The body of the pilot was found some 2 km from the crash spot, a police official said.

"There was an aircraft accident last night involving a Bison aircraft of IAF in the western sector. The pilot, Sqn Ldr Abhinav Choudhary, sustained fatal injuries. IAF condoles the tragic loss and stands firmly with the bereaved family," the IAF said in a tweet on Friday.

A court of Inquiry has been ordered to ascertain the cause of the accident, it added.
